Innovative User Experience: Neobanks and digital-only banks offer a seamless and user-friendly banking experience through intuitive mobile apps and web platforms, attracting tech-savvy customers.

Lower Fees and Better Rates: By operating without brick-and-mortar branches, these banks can offer lower fees and competitive interest rates on savings accounts, appealing to cost-conscious consumers.

Agile and Scalable: Neobanks' agile structures allow them to quickly adapt to market trends and scale their services, enabling rapid expansion and serving diverse customer segments.

Personalization and Data-Driven Insights: These banks leverage customer data to provide personalized financial insights, budgeting tools, and tailored product recommendations.

Targeting the Unbanked and Underbanked: Neobanks are reaching underserved populations by offering simple onboarding processes and accessible financial services via mobile devices.

Collaborations with Fintech: Digital-only banks often collaborate with fintech companies, integrating cutting-edge technologies and expanding their service offerings.

Regulatory Challenges: As neobanks grow, they face regulatory scrutiny, requiring them to navigate complex compliance standards to maintain trust and sustainability in the financial industry.
